/* Common */

  h1 {font-size:12px;font-weight:700;color:#003F87;}
  blockquote {color:#737373;}
  h2 a {font-size:14px;font-weight:700;padding-left:10px;}
 
 

/* Layout */

#Wrapper {width:950px;margin:0 auto;}
#Leftcolumn {display:inline;float:left;width:150px;height:auto;min-height:1000px;background:#fff;padding-right:10px;margin-bottom:10px;*margin-bottom:auto;}
* html #Leftcolumn {width:150px;padding-right:0px;}
#ProductList {display:inline;float:left;width:790px;height:auto;min-height:1000px;background:#fff;}
div.clear {clear:both;}


/* Details */

#Leftcolumn div.ProductListNav {margin-bottom:10px;padding:0 10px 0 0;position:relative;height:648px;}
#Leftcolumn div.ProductListNav h1 {height:25px;width:138px;color:#fff;font-weight:blod;padding-top:5px;padding-left:10px;border:1px solid #2874C0;background:url(/img/images_list/listnavtitlebg.gif) no-repeat left top;}
#Leftcolumn div.ProductListNav ul.Nav {position:absolute;left:0;top:32px;float:left;}
#Leftcolumn div.ProductListNav ul.Nav li {width:130px;padding-left:18px;border-bottom:1px #5399E1 dashed;line-height:24px;background:url(/img/images_list/bullet_blue.gif) no-repeat 2px 3px;}
#Leftcolumn div.ProductListNav ul.Nav {padding-bottom:15px;padding-right:0px;border-left:1px #5E9CD8 solid;border-right:1px #5E9CD8 solid;border-bottom:1px #5E9CD8 solid;}
#Leftcolumn div.ProductListNav ul.Nav li.Active {background:url(/img/images_list/bullet_blue.gif) no-repeat 2px 30px;background:#5399E1;border-left:#07519A solid 5px;padding-left:13px;}
#Leftcolumn div.ProductListNav ul.Nav li.Active a {color:#FFF;}

#Leftcolumn div.ProductListHelp {width:148px;border:1px solid #5E9CD8;float:left;background:#fff;padding-bottom:15px;margin-bottom:10px;}

#Leftcolumn div.ProductListHelp h1 {height:25px;width:138px;color:#fff;font-weight:blod;padding-top:5px;padding-left:10px;border-bottom:1px solid #5E9CD8;background:url(/img/images_list/listnavtitlebg.gif) no-repeat left top;}
#Leftcolumn div.ProductListHelp ul.HelpList {padding-top:10px;padding-left:10px;padding-bottom:10px;}
#Leftcolumn div.ProductListHelp ul.HelpList li {width:125px;padding-left:10px;line-height:20px;background:url(/img/images_list/dotblue.gif) no-repeat left 9px ;}
#Leftcolumn div.ProductListHelp h2 {height:24px;background:url(/img/images_list/listnavmorebg.gif) no-repeat left top;margin-left:20px;padding-left:10px;padding-top:2px;}
#Leftcolumn div.ProductListHelp h2 a {font-size:12px;font-weight:bold;color:#0F5286;text-decoration:none;}
#Leftcolumn div.ProductListHelp h2 a:hover {color:#f60;}
#Leftcolumn div.ProductListAD {display:block;float:left;border:1px solid #5E9CD8;background:#fff;height:218px;* height:209px;width:128px;clear:both;padding:0 10px;}
#Leftcolumn div.ProductListAD1 {border:1px #fff solid;}

#ProductList div.ProductListHead {position:relative;padding:0 10px 10px;* padding-bottom:0;background:url(/img/images_list/productlistheadbg.gif) no-repeat left top;width:770px;min-height:auto;}
#ProductList div.ProductListHead div.Yourhere {border-bottom:1px solid #54A8DF;width:770px;height:auto;padding-top:5px;padding-bottom:5px;} 
#ProductList div.ProductListHead div.Yourhere span {color:#f60;padding:0 5px;}
#ProductList div.ProductListHead div.CountList {padding-top:5px;padding-bottom:10px;width:790px;height:auto;}
* html #ProductList div.ProductListHead div.CountList {width:770px;}
#ProductList div.ProductListHead div.CountList h1 {color:#000;font-weight:bold;font-size:13px;padding-left:9px;background:url(/img/images_list/listcounticon.gif) no-repeat left 7px;}
#ProductList div.ProductListHead div.CountList ul {display:block;padding-left:10px;}
#ProductList div.ProductListHead div.CountList li {display:inline;float:left;width:auto;text-align:left;padding-right:20px;white-space:nowrap;width:220px;}
#ProductList div.ProductListHead div.CountList li a {color:#003278;}
#ProductList div.ProductListHead div.CountList li a:hover {color:#f60;}
#ProductList div.ProductListHead div.CountList li span.gray {color:#666;padding-left:5px;}
#ProductList div.PLT {min-height:150px;width:790px;margin-bottom:10px;float:left;}
#ProductList div.PLT div.PLTHead {height:10px;width:790px;background:url(/img/images_list/listtablehead.gif) no-repeat left top;overflow:hidden;}
#ProductList div.PLT div.PLTBody {min-height:130px;height:auto;width:770px;background:url(/img/images_list/listtablebody.gif) no-repeat left -130px;padding-left:10px;padding-right:10px;padding-top:2px;}
#ProductList div.PLT div.PLTBody div.PLTImage {float:left;width:98px;height:98px;background:url(/img/images_list/listimagebg.gif) no-repeat left top;padding-top:11px;padding-left:11px;}
#ProductList div.PLT div.PLTBody div.PLTImage img {width:80px;height:80px;border:1px solid #C3C3C3;}
#ProductList div.PLT div.PLTBody div.PLTContent {float:left;width:478px;height:auto;padding-left:5px;padding-top:5px;padding-right:5px;} 
#ProductList div.PLT div.PLTBody div.PLTContent h1 {font-size:14px; word-wrap:break-word; }
#ProductList div.PLT div.PLTBody div.PLTContent h1 a {font-size:14px;}
#ProductList div.PLT div.PLTBody div.PLTContent h1 a:hover {color:#f60;}
#ProductList div.PLT div.PLTBody div.PLTContent h1 span.gray2 {color:#737373;padding-left:10px;}
#ProductList div.PLT div.PLTBody div.PLTContent p {color:#54A8DF;line-height:17px;padding-top:5px;word-break:break-all;}
#ProductList div.PLT div.PLTBody div.PLTContent h2 {padding-top:5px;}
#ProductList div.PLT div.PLTBody div.PLTContent h2 a {padding-left:20px;font-weight:normal;font-size:12px;color:#737373;text-decoration:underline;}
#ProductList div.PLT div.PLTBody div.PLTContent h2 a:hover {color:#4BAFF8;text-decoration:none;}
#ProductList div.PLT div.PLTBody div.PLTContent h2 span.gray3 {margin-left:5px;color:#737373;}
#ProductList div.PLT div.PLTBody div.PLTContent h2 span.gray3 {color:#737373;}
#ProductList div.PLT div.PLTBody div.PLTLine {float:left;width:24px;height:120px;background:url(/img/images_list/productlisttableline.gif) no-repeat left top;}
#ProductList div.PLT div.PLTBody div.PLTPrice {float:left;padding-left:10px;}
#ProductList div.PLT div.PLTBody div.PLTPrice p {color:#737373;font-size:13px;padding-top:30px;padding-left:30px;padding-bottom:25px;}
#ProductList div.PLT div.PLTBody div.PLTPrice h3 {padding-left:30px;margin-bottom:5px;height:24px;width:106px;background:url(/img/images_list/productlisttableshoplink.gif) no-repeat left top;}
#ProductList div.PLT div.PLTBody div.PLTPrice h3 a {font-size:12px;font-weight:normal;color:#3F4D6D;text-decoration:none;}
#ProductList div.PLT div.PLTBody div.PLTPrice h3 a:hover {color:#ff6600;}
#ProductList div.PLT div.PLTBody div.PLTPrice span.orange2 {color:#f60;font-weight:bold;font-size:13px;padding-right:8px;}
#ProductList div.PLT div.PLTBody div.PLTPrice h2 {padding-left:30px;height:24px;width:106px;background:url(/img/images_list/productlisttablecontact.gif) no-repeat left top;}
#ProductList div.PLT div.PLTBody div.PLTPrice h2 a {font-size:12px;font-weight:normal;color:#3F4D6D;text-decoration:none;}
#ProductList div.PLT div.PLTBody div.PLTPrice h2 a:hover {color:#ff6600;}
#ProductList div.PLT div.PLTFoot {height:10px;width:790px;background:url(/img/images_list/listtablefoot.gif) no-repeat left top;overflow:hidden;}

#ProductList div.PLT1 {min-height:150px;width:790px;margin-bottom:10px;float:left;}
#ProductList div.PLT1 div.PLTHead {height:10px;width:790px;background:url(/img/images_list/listtablehead1.gif) no-repeat left top;overflow:hidden;}
#ProductList div.PLT1 div.PLTBody {min-height:130px;height:auto;width:770px;background:url(/img/images_list/listtablebody1.gif) no-repeat left -130px;padding-left:10px;padding-right:10px;padding-top:2px;}
#ProductList div.PLT1 div.PLTBody div.PLTImage {float:left;width:98px;height:98px;background:url(/img/images_list/listimagebg.gif) no-repeat left top;padding-top:11px;padding-left:11px;}
#ProductList div.PLT1 div.PLTBody div.PLTImage img {width:80px;height:80px;border:1px solid #C3C3C3;}
#ProductList div.PLT1 div.PLTBody div.PLTContent {float:left;width:478px;height:auto;padding-left:5px;padding-top:5px;padding-right:5px;} 
#ProductList div.PLT1 div.PLTBody div.PLTContent h1 {font-size:14px;}
#ProductList div.PLT1 div.PLTBody div.PLTContent h1 a {font-size:14px;}
#ProductList div.PLT1 div.PLTBody div.PLTContent h1 a:hover {color:#f60;}
#ProductList div.PLT1 div.PLTBody div.PLTContent h1 span.gray2 {color:#737373;padding-left:10px;}
#ProductList div.PLT1 div.PLTBody div.PLTContent p {color:#54A8DF;line-height:17px;padding-top:5px;word-break:break-all;}
#ProductList div.PLT1 div.PLTBody div.PLTContent h2 {padding-top:5px;}
#ProductList div.PLT1 div.PLTBody div.PLTContent h2 a {padding-left:20px;font-weight:normal;font-size:12px;color:#737373;text-decoration:underline;}
#ProductList div.PLT1 div.PLTBody div.PLTContent h2 a:hover {color:#4BAFF8;text-decoration:none;}
#ProductList div.PLT1 div.PLTBody div.PLTContent h2 span.gray3 {color:#737373;}
#ProductList div.PLT1 div.PLTBody div.PLTLine {float:left;width:24px;height:120px;background:url(/img/images_list/productlisttableline1.gif) no-repeat left top;}
#ProductList div.PLT1 div.PLTBody div.PLTPrice {float:left;padding-left:10px;}
#ProductList div.PLT1 div.PLTBody div.PLTPrice p {color:#737373;font-size:13px;padding-top:30px;padding-left:30px;padding-bottom:25px;}
#ProductList div.PLT1 div.PLTBody div.PLTPrice h3 {padding-left:30px;margin-bottom:5px;height:24px;width:106px;background:url(/img/images_list/productlisttableshoplink.gif) no-repeat left top;}
#ProductList div.PLT1 div.PLTBody div.PLTPrice h3 a {font-size:12px;font-weight:normal;color:#3F4D6D;text-decoration:none;}
#ProductList div.PLT1 div.PLTBody div.PLTPrice h3 a:hover {color:#ff6600;}
#ProductList div.PLT1 div.PLTBody div.PLTPrice span.orange2 {color:#f60;font-weight:bold;font-size:13px;padding-right:8px;}
#ProductList div.PLT1 div.PLTBody div.PLTPrice h2 {padding-left:30px;height:24px;width:106px;background:url(/img/images_list/productlisttablecontact.gif) no-repeat left top;}
#ProductList div.PLT1 div.PLTBody div.PLTPrice h2 a {font-size:12px;font-weight:normal;color:#3F4D6D;text-decoration:none;}
#ProductList div.PLT1 div.PLTBody div.PLTPrice h2 a:hover {color:#ff6600;}
#ProductList div.PLT1 div.PLTFoot {clear:both;height:10px;width:790px;background:url(/img/images_list/listtablefoot1.gif) no-repeat left top;overflow:hidden;}


#ProductList div.ProductListPageControl {clear:both;height:40px;width:530px;margin-top:0px;margin-left:80px;padding-left:50px;}
* html #ProductList div.ProductListPageControl {width:530px;margin-left:60px;}
/*#ProductList div.ProductListPageControl a {text-decoration:none;font-size:12px;font-weight:normal;color:#000;padding:2px 5px;}*/
#ProductList div.ProductListPageControl a:hover {border:1px solid #fff;}
#ProductList div.ProductListHead div.viewbox1 {width:770px;height:63px;background:url(/img/images_list/listcounticonaBg.gif) no-repeat left 20px;overflow:hidden;}
#ProductList div.ProductListHead div.viewbox1 p {margin-bottom:9px;}
#ProductList div.ProductListHead div.viewbox1 h2 {-moz-background-clip:border;-moz-background-inline-policy:continuous;
-moz-background-origin:padding;
background-attachment:scroll;
background-color:transparent;
background-image:url(/img/images_list/listcounticona.gif);
background-position:0 50%;
background-repeat:no-repeat;
float:left;
width:98px;
*margin-bottom:10px;
}
#ProductList div.ProductListHead div.viewbox1 .linkcssB a {color:#1c4587;}
#ProductList div.ProductListHead div.viewbox1 .linkcssB a:hover {color:#ff6600;}

#ProductList div.ProductListHead div.viewbox1 .linkcssF a {color:#E10601;}
#ProductList div.ProductListHead div.viewbox1 .linkcssF a:hover {color:#ff6600;}




